Stage 1 of the Improving Farm Productivity Grant Now Open!
The Improving Farm Productivity grant application is a 2-step process, step 1 being an online checker which is now open, until the 21st of March 2024 at 23:59.
The grant will fund capital investments that will improve farm and horticulture productivity through:
- The use of robotic and automated equipment
- Will cover up to 50% of cost
- Minimum grant £25,000, maximum grant £500,000
- The installation of solar panels and related equipment
- Will cover up to 25% of cost
- Minimum grant £15,000, maximum grant £100,000
If you wish to apply for both sub-categories, you must submit two separate applications.
Stage 1 of the application process will take approximately 20 minutes to complete, and you will require information about the project location, the items you wish to apply for, and an estimate of project cost.
If your application is successful in stage 1, you will be invited to make a full application which will require more project details.
